NEWARK, DE / ACCESS Newswire / April 24, 2026 / According to the latest analysis by Future Market Insights, the global high-performance fibers for defense market is witnessing sustained growth, driven by military modernization initiatives, rising demand for lightweight ballistic protection, and long-term defense procurement programs. The market is projected to grow from USD 1.64 billion in 2026 to USD 3.16 billion by 2036, registering a CAGR of 6.8% over the forecast period.

This expansion reflects increasing adoption of advanced fiber technologies that enhance protection while reducing weight and improving operational efficiency.

Growth Dynamics and Demand Drivers

The market is expanding due to increasing investments in military modernization programs across NATO and Indo-Pacific regions. Defense forces are prioritizing lighter, high-strength materials to reduce soldier load burden while maintaining superior ballistic protection.

Another key growth driver is the rising demand for multi-threat protection systems in both personal armor and military vehicles. High-performance fibers such as aramids and UHMWPE provide enhanced ballistic resistance per unit weight, making them essential for next-generation defense applications.

Additionally, long-term procurement contracts and rising defense budgets are providing multi-year visibility for manufacturers, supporting stable demand and strategic planning.

Supply Chain and Industry Structure

The supply chain is characterized by high entry barriers due to stringent defense qualification requirements. Fiber producers supply directly to defense contractors through long-term agreements, ensuring consistent quality and compliance.

Manufacturers invest heavily in ballistic testing, certification, and regulatory approvals, which can take 2 to 5 years. This creates strong supplier lock-in and favors established players with proven track records.

Distribution is primarily conducted through direct sales to defense contractors and government procurement channels, reflecting the regulated nature of the industry.

Pricing and Value Trends

Pricing in the market is influenced by performance, certification, and lifecycle value rather than raw material costs alone. High-performance fibers command premium pricing due to:

  • Superior strength-to-weight ratio

  • Enhanced durability and reliability

  • Compliance with strict defense standards

Value perception is increasingly tied to long-term operational efficiency, including reduced weight, improved mobility, and extended product lifespan.
